" A deceptively spacious semi detached house situated in a popular road in the village of Lyminge. The property comprises porch, reception hall, cloakroom/WC, living room, large dining room with door to the garden, kitchen, breakfast room/utility, three bedrooms and bathroom. Outside; block paved driveway to the front, integral garage and a delightful rear garden with stunning countryside views. This property offers good potential and enjoys some stunning views over farmland.

The accommodation comprises

Ground floor

Entrance porch : Sliding glazed door and two windows to front, gas meter box, tiled flooring and a ceiling light. Solid wood entrance door to:

Reception hall : UPVC double glazed window to front. Attractive staircase leading to the first floor landing with unusual curved balustrade landing. Space for sideboard, telephone point, alcove under the stairs with hanging rail for coats as well as an under stairs cupboard. Wall light, coved ceiling, central ceiling light and radiator. Wood panelled doors leading to:

Cloakroom/WC : Low level WC, pedestal wash hand basin, shelving to recess, extractor fan, mirror and courtesy lights.

Living room : 14'0" x 13'6" (4.27m x 4.11m) , A front aspect room with two UPVC double glazed windows. Chimney breast with multi fuel stove, wood mantel and hearth. TV aerial, dado rail, coved ceiling and wall lights. Square opening leading to:

Dining room : 21'2" x 14'4" (6.45m x 4.37m) Max , An extended rear aspect over the garden with UPVC double glazed windows and glazed door leading out onto the patio and a further high level double glazed window to the side. Hatch through to the kitchen, coved ceiling and dado rail. Wall lights and two radiators. Door leading to the reception hall.

Kitchen : 13'2" x 9'1" (4.01m x 2.77m) , A rear aspect room with double glazed window overlooking the garden and far reaching countryside views. A range of kitchen units, base units comprising cupboards and drawers, work surface over incorporating sink with drainer, fitted four ring gas hob and eye level electric double oven. Space for fridge. Matching wall cabinets to three sides with display units and shelving, parts wall tiling, coved ceiling and radiator. Door to:

Breakfast room/utility : 14'5" x 8'11" (4.39m x 2.72m) , A rear aspect room double glazed window and stable door leading to patio and the garden. Stainless steel sink with cupboards below, space and plumbing for washing machine, cupboard housing boiler and space for breakfast table. Space for fridge freezer and radiator. Door to the garage.

First floor

Landing : Loft to hatch to loft space, double glazed window to the side and panelled doors leading to:

Bedroom one : 13'3" x 13'1" (4.04m x 3.99m) , A front aspect room with two UPVC double glazed windows. Fitted wardrobes with storage cupboards over, picture rails, radiator and coved ceiling.

Bedroom two : 13'2" x 10'10" (4.01m x 3.30m) , A rear aspect room with UPVC double glazed window overlooking the rear garden and stunning countryside views. Two fitted double wardrobes with storage cupboards over, picture rails and radiator.

Bedroom three : 8'8" x 7'11" (2.64m x 2.41m) , A front aspect room with UPVC double glazed window the front and side. Picture rails and a radiator.

Bathroom : Two frosted UPVC double glazed windows the rear. A matching suite comprising low level WC, wash hand basin set into a vanity unit with cupboard under, bidet and panelled bath with mains shower unit (not tested) over and screen. Cupboard with shelving, part wall tiling, coved ceiling and radiator.

Outside

Front : Established borders of shrubs and trees. light over porch.

Driveway : Block paved driveway for several cars, leading to garage and steps up to the entrance porch.

Garage : 21'9" x 9'0" (6.63m x 2.74m) , Electric up and over garage door, shelving to the rear and door to the Breakfast room/utility.

Rear garden : A delightful garden mainly laid to lawn, tiered into three lawn areas with various borders of shrubs, mature plants and established trees. There is a pergola area with patio. From the breakfast room and dining room rear doors there are steps leading down onto a patio area running across the rear of the property. Outside tap and light. Garden shed. From the garden there are stunning countryside views.
